Since its arrival in 1947, young boys, girls and football fans everywhere have enjoyed the flicking of the little figures on hemispherical bases at an oversized ball that is the legendary game of Subbuteo!
Now it's not just a deft flick of the wrist that illustrates a true fan, but a sartorial tribute in the form of Subbuteo cufflinks - now that skill can be worn on the wrist! Made from 100% metal and nickel and lead free, they measure 3cm (actual Subbuteo size) and come in a football pitch presentation case.
Ideal for the real football fan!
NB: Putting the cufflinks on is a bit tricky, that's why we've included a step by step diagram of how to thread them through the cuffs of your shirt.
